actual damages (and special damages)
treble damages
punitive damages
Definition
Actual
damages
are legally determined
costs
for repairing something wrongfully harmed or destroyed.
Special
damages include indirect
effects
of the
property
destruction, such as lessened
income
to a
business
in a damaged building.
